Title: Innovations of Paul F Lambert
Introduction
Paul F Lambert is a prominent inventor based in Madison, WI (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of virology, particularly in the development of methods to inhibit viral infections. With a total of 8 patents to his name, Lambert's work has had a substantial impact on medical research and treatment options.
Latest Patents
Among his latest patents, Lambert has developed a method and compositions for the inhibition of double-stranded DNA viruses. This method involves exposing a papillomavirus to an effective amount of an inhibitor selected from the group of G1, S, G2, and M cell cycle inhibitors. Additionally, he has disclosed a method for inhibiting HPV virus infection, which includes administering an inhibitor selected from a specific group of compounds to susceptible tissues or cells.
